How they compare

Serbia currently reports 0.1355 units per person against 0.0774 units per person in East Asia & Pacific, a difference of 0.0581 units per person.

That makes Serbia's figure about 1.8 times East Asia & Pacific's.

Across all 66 years both countries report, Serbia has been ahead every year.

East Asia & Pacific ranks 9th and Serbia ranks 11th of 44 groups.

Serbia has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ade East Asia & Pacific Serbia Difference Ahead
1960s 0.0222 units per person 0.0436 units per person 0.0214 units per person Serbia
1970s 0.0243 units per person 0.0553 units per person 0.0311 units per person Serbia
1980s 0.0288 units per person 0.0587 units per person 0.0299 units per person Serbia
1990s 0.035 units per person 0.0796 units per person 0.0446 units per person Serbia
2000s 0.0441 units per person 0.1003 units per person 0.0562 units per person Serbia
2010s 0.0552 units per person 0.1101 units per person 0.0549 units per person Serbia
2020s 0.0723 units per person 0.1295 units per person 0.0572 units per person Serbia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
